Excerpt from The Geography of Indiana Indiana is too much in the way to be isolated, antiquated, or one-sided, yet is not in danger of being swamped by foreign elements. If it should ever cease to be the home of a prosper ous community of enlightened and happy people, the event. Will not be due to adverse geographic position or environment. Excerpt from Handbook of Indiana Geology The Handbook of Indiana Geology is, in a large measure, the result of a co-operative plan which had its inception shortly after the establishment of the Department of Conservation of Indiana. The plan constitutes an agree ment whereby the instructional staff of the Department of Geology. Of Indiana University conducts the field and laboratory investigations for the Department of Conservation, thus obviating the necessity for large salary expenditures. In this manner our slender geological funds may be used to defray other expenses incurred in the investigation of the mineral resources of Indiana. This plan of co-operation under which not even the State Geologist's salary is paid by the Division, provides the Department of Conservation a corps of trained workers in all the various phases of geological work. Phases having a cultural, educational, economic and scientific bearing. Evidence of the success of the co-operative plan is to be found in the present volume. There is a Latin proverb to the effect that nothing worth while is aecom plished without great effort. It is well exemplified in this treatise. Some of the preliminary investigations necessary for the results embodied in this volume have been carried on by the collaborators for more than a score of years. During the past two years their efforts have been concentrated toward the completion of the work. Each spare moment has been employed without expectation of monetary reward. Thus we have here garnered the fruits of years of labor at an expense to the State of what amounts virtually to the cost of printing the volume. Sales from two of the chapters which were printed in advance will assist materially in defraying the expenses of printing the complete work.
